PROPOSE COMMERCE DEPT.
FIELD OFFICE IN ALASKA

WASHINGTON (UPI) The Commerce Department will seek funds next year to establish a field office in Alaska, Sen. E.L. Bartlett said yesterday.

Bartlett said he intends to support the Department in seeking an appropriation for the office when the budget for fiscal year 1963 is before Congress. No specific sum was mentioned.

The Senator said interest in Alaska's natural resources is increasing, and the field office would serve as a sort-of central clearing house of information and advice to foreign and domestic business interests.
